WitrynaHemofiltration, also haemofiltration, is a renal replacement therapy which is used in the intensive care setting. It is usually used to treat acute kidney injury (AKI), but may be of benefit in multiple organ dysfunction syndrome or sepsis. Now, a … WitrynaOrgan transplantation is one of a growing range of organ replacement therapies. Dialysis for end-stage kidney disease and mechanical circulatory support systems for end-stage heart disease are examples of alternatives to organ transplantation.
